Hazte miembro para descargar GRATIS. Quiero unirme

Ajax DataTable

AJAX DataTable: Eine mächtige Lösung für dynamische Datenpräsentation Im Zeitalter der Datenanalyse und -visualisierung ist es entscheidend, dass Entwickler leistungsstarke Werkzeuge nutzen, um Daten ansprechend und effizient darzustellen. Eine der effektivsten Methoden…Ver plugin

5,00

Versión: 1.0

Lo que adquieres al comprar tu plugin o theme:

  • Uso en webs ilimitadas
  • Libre de virus o código malicioso.
  • 100% Legal
Garantiert sicherer Checkout
Kategorie:
Want a discount? Become a member!

AJAX DataTable: Eine mächtige Lösung für dynamische Datenpräsentation

Im Zeitalter der Datenanalyse und -visualisierung ist es entscheidend, dass Entwickler leistungsstarke Werkzeuge nutzen, um Daten ansprechend und effizient darzustellen. Eine der effektivsten Methoden hierfür ist die Verwendung von AJAX DataTable. Diese Technologie ermöglicht es, große Mengen an Daten dynamisch und benutzerfreundlich zu präsentieren, wodurch die Interaktivität und Benutzerfreundlichkeit erheblich verbessert wird.

Was ist eine AJAX DataTable?

Eine AJAX DataTable ist eine jQuery-basierte Plugin-Lösung, die Entwicklern hilft, tabellarische Daten mithilfe von AJAX (Asynchronous JavaScript and XML) dynamisch zu laden. Diese Methode ermöglicht die asynchrone Datenübertragung zwischen dem Client und dem Server, ohne die gesamte Seite neu laden zu müssen, was eine deutlich bessere Benutzererfahrung bietet. AJAX DataTables sind besonders nützlich für Anwendungen, die mit großen Datensätzen arbeiten müssen, da sie eine Vielzahl von Funktionen bereitstellen, wie z. B. Paging, Sortierung und Filterung von Daten in Echtzeit.

Grundlegende Funktionen

Die Basisfunktionen von AJAX DataTables beinhalten:

  1. Datenladung: Daten werden über AJAX-Anfragen geladen, so dass Benutzer Echtzeit-Updates erhalten, wenn sich die Daten auf dem Server ändern.

  2. Paging: Die tabellarische Darstellung der Daten kann auf mehrere Seiten verteilt werden, um die Übersichtlichkeit zu verbessern. Der Benutzer kann zwischen den Seiten navigieren, ohne die gesamte Tabelle neu laden zu müssen.

  3. Sortierung: Benutzer können die Datensortierung durch Klicken auf die Spaltenüberschriften anpassen, was eine einfache und intuitive Möglichkeit bietet, die gewünschten Informationen schnell zu finden.

  4. Filterung: Mit AJAX DataTables können Benutzer durch die Eingabe von Suchbegriffen ein- oder mehrere Filter anwenden, um nur die relevanten Daten anzuzeigen.

  5. Interaktive Schnittstelle: Die Verwendung von AJAX ermöglicht eine nahtlose Nutzererfahrung, da die Tabelle ohne lästige Ladebildschirme oder Seitenwechsel aktualisiert werden kann.

Integration von AJAX DataTable in bestehende Projekte

Die Implementierung einer AJAX DataTable in bestehende Projekte ist relativ einfach und erfordert ein grundlegendes Verständnis von HTML, JavaScript und jQuery. Hier sind die Schritte, um eine AJAX DataTable zu integrieren:

1. Vorbereitungen

Zunächst müssen einige Abhängigkeiten geladen werden. Dazu gehört in der Regel das jQuery-Bibliothek sowie das DataTables-Plugin. Diese können lokal heruntergeladen oder über ein Content Delivery Network (CDN) eingebunden werden:

“`html

“`

2. HTML-Struktur erstellen

Die nächster Schritt besteht darin, eine einfache HTML-Tabelle zu erstellen, in der die Daten angezeigt werden. Achten Sie darauf, dieselben id– und class-Namen zu verwenden, um die zukünftige Interaktivität zu gewährleisten:

“`html

Name Position Büro Alter Startdatum Gehalt

“`

3. AJAX-Daten laden

Der nächste Schritt ist, eine AJAX-Anfrage zu erstellen, um die Daten in die Tabelle zu laden. Hierbei wird eine API oder eine serverseitige Sprachstruktur wie PHP, Python oder Node.js verwendet, um die Daten bereitzustellen. Im Folgenden sehen Sie ein Beispiel, wie dies implementiert wird:

javascript
$(document).ready(function() {
$('#example').DataTable({
"ajax": "https://example.com/api/data", // URL zur API, die die Daten liefert
"columns": [
{ "data": "name" },
{ "data": "position" },
{ "data": "office" },
{ "data": "age" },
{ "data": "start_date" },
{ "data": "salary" }
]
});
});

4. Styling und Anpassung

DataTables bietet viele Anpassungsmöglichkeiten. Sie können das Aussehen der Tabelle mit CSS ändern, die Funktionalität durch Optionen erweitern und spezielle Plugins oder Extensions integrieren. Beispielsweise können Sie das Paging, die Suchfilter oder die Anzeigeoptionen anpassen:

javascript
$('#example').DataTable({
"paging": true,
"lengthChange": false,
"searching": true,
"ordering": true,
"info": true,
"autoWidth": false,
"language": {
"lengthMenu": "Zeige _MENU_ Einträge",
"zeroRecords": "Keine Einträge gefunden",
"info": "Seite _PAGE_ von _PAGES_",
"infoEmpty": "Keine Daten verfügbar",
"infoFiltered": "(gefunden aus _MAX_ Einträgen)"
}
});

Vorteile der Verwendung von AJAX DataTables

Die Implementierung von AJAX DataTables bietet zahlreiche Vorteile:

  1. Verbesserte Leistung: Da nur der Dateninhalt nachgeladen wird und nicht die gesamte Seite, ist die Anwendung viel schneller und reagiert besser auf Benutzeraktionen.

  2. Bessere Benutzererfahrung: Benutzer können durch Daten navigieren, ohne auf langwierige Ladeprozesse warten zu müssen. Ein flüssiges und responsives Design sorgt für eine positive Nutzererfahrung.

  3. Erweiterbare Funktionalität: AJAX DataTables bieten viele Möglichkeiten zur Erweiterung. Sie können zusätzliche Funktionen wie Exportoptionen (CSV, Excel, PDF) hinzufügen oder benutzerdefinierte Filter implementieren.

  4. Integration von Echtzeit-Daten: Mit AJAX DataTables können Sie Echtzeit-Daten anzeigen, was besonders in Anwendungen wie Finanzanalysetools oder Dashboards nützlich ist, wo sich die Anwendungsdaten häufig ändern.

  5. Benutzerinteraktivität fördern: Interaktive Tabellen bieten eine ansprechende Benutzeroberfläche, die das Engagement erhöht und es den Benutzern erleichtert, Informationen zu finden und zu analysieren.

Best Practices für die Verwendung von AJAX DataTable

Um die Vorteile von AJAX DataTables voll auszuschöpfen, sollten Sie einige bewährte Methoden befolgen:

  1. Datenoptimierung: Stellen Sie sicher, dass die vom Server bereitgestellten Daten gut strukturiert und optimiert sind. Verwenden Sie geeignete Indizes in Ihrer Datenbank, um den schnellen Datenzugriff zu gewährleisten.

  2. Minimale Datenübertragung: Übertragen Sie nur die notwendigen Daten über AJAX. Vermeiden Sie überflüssige Informationen, um die Leistung zu verbessern.

  3. Caching nutzen: Implementieren Sie eine Caching-Strategie, um wiederholte Datenanfragen zu optimieren. Dies kann signifikante Geschwindigkeitsverbesserungen bringen.

  4. Benutzerfeedback bereitstellen: Geben Sie Benutzern visuelles Feedback bei der Datenladung, z. B. durch animierte Ladeanzeigen oder Meldungen, um eine bessere User Experience zu gewährleisten.

  5. Zugangskontrollen umsetzen: Sicherheitsaspekte sind ebenfalls wichtig, insbesondere wenn vertrauliche Daten einbezogen werden. Nutzen Sie Authentifizierung und Autorisierung, um den Zugriff auf die Daten zu steuern.

Fazit

Die Anwendung von AJAX DataTables ist ein leistungsfähiger Ansatz zur effizienten Darstellung und Verarbeitung von Daten. Durch die dynamische Möglichkeit, Daten zu laden und zu analysieren, werden Benutzerinteraktion und -zufriedenheit erheblich gesteigert. Mit einer Vielzahl an Funktionen, Anpassungsoptionen und weiteren Erweiterungen ist AJAX DataTable unbestreitbar ein unverzichtbares Werkzeug für moderne Webanwendungen.

Die Implementierung erfordert einige Schritte, davon können jedoch die positiven Auswirkungen auf die Benutzererfahrung, die Leistung und die Interaktivität in aller Regel nicht hoch genug eingeschätzt werden. AJAX DataTable verwandelt statische Tabellen in dynamische Informationsquellen und ist definitiv eine Investition wert.

Die Kombination aus einfacher Implementierung und den umfangreichen Möglichkeiten zur Anpassung macht es zu einem idealen Tool für Entwickler. Nutzen Sie die Vorteile von AJAX DataTables, um Ihre Webanwendungen zukunftssicher und benutzerfreundlich zu gestalten.

Bewertungen

Es gibt noch keine Bewertungen.

Nur angemeldete Kunden, die dieses Produkt gekauft haben, dürfen eine Bewertung abgeben.

Nach oben scrollen